Output ab29a16ee39f92907e23d0b861886f35c68a469a149bc3a5e30f624bc3b2616c:4

value
50081776
script pubkey
OP_0 OP_PUSHBYTES_20 586412f3c94ab269d5ac2122d8be090433c14efa
address
ltc1qtpjp9u7ff2exn4dvyy3d30sfqseuznh629ksxw
transaction
ab29a16ee39f92907e23d0b861886f35c68a469a149bc3a5e30f624bc3b2616c
spent
true